How much do remote weekend hr j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 14, 2026, the average yearly pay for remote weekend hr in Reedsburg, WI is $96,339.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$72,800.00 and $120,400.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

The main difference between Remote Weekend Hr and Remote HR Coordinator lies in their work hours and focus. Remote Weekend Hr primarily handles HR tasks during weekends, often on a part-time basis, while Remote HR Coordinator works during regular business hours, managing employee relations and HR processes throughout the week. Both roles require similar credentials but differ in scheduling and specific responsibilities.

The Opportunity: What You Will Do

This role is centered on managing all administrative and client service aspects of a busy plaintiff personal injury caseload, with ample support from sharp, well-trained staff.

  • Caseload Management: Oversee and manage a high volume of personal injury cases from inception to resolution, ensuring all deadlines are met.
  • Client Advocacy & Communication: Serve as the primary point of contact for clients, providing regular updates and addressing their concerns with compassion and patience.
  • Documentation & Evidence: Gather and organize case-related documents, including medical records, accident reports, and insurance information. Request, review, and document evidence.
  • Coordination: Coordinate with medical providers, insurance adjusters, and other parties involved in the case.
  • Administrative Support: Maintain detailed and accurate case files in the firm's case management system. Assist attorneys with the preparation of legal documents, such as demand letters.
  • Office Support: Organize, scan, and file mail, email, and fax correspondence. Provide support to the phone-answering team, fielding and transferring calls, and taking accurate messages. Schedule and facilitate client appointments and calls with attorneys.
